A healthcare provider in Fareham is seeking a dedicated nursing professional to join their team in a medium and low secure hospital. The candidate will be responsible for assessing care needs and developing, implementing, and evaluating care programmes. This role requires adherence to high nursing standards in clinical procedures and treatments, with the necessity to work various shifts, including nights and weekends. Join us in providing high-quality care to adults with serious mental illness.

How to prepare for a job interview at Wight Healthcare

Know Your Nursing Standards

Make sure you brush up on the latest nursing standards and clinical procedures relevant to secure mental health care. Being able to discuss these confidently will show that you're serious about providing high-quality care.

Demonstrate Your Flexibility

Since the role involves working nights and weekends, be prepared to discuss your availability and willingness to adapt to various shifts. Share examples of how you've managed similar schedules in the past.

Prepare for Scenario Questions

Expect questions that assess your ability to handle challenging situations in a secure environment. Think of specific examples from your experience where you successfully assessed care needs or implemented care programmes.

Show Your Passion for Mental Health Care

Express your genuine interest in working with adults with serious mental illness. Share why this area of nursing is important to you and how you can contribute to the team's mission of providing high-quality care.
